>> >> The i915 driver probes chip version through PCH ISA bridge device / vendor
>> >> ID.
>> >> Previously, the PCH ISA bridge is exposed as PCI-PCI bridge in 
>> >> qemu-xen-trad,
>> >> which breaks the assumption of the driver. This change fixes the issue by
>> >> correctly exposing the ISA bridge to domU.
>> >>
>> >> Note the PIIX3 ISA bridge is still present on the bus (dropping it seems
>> >> break qemu all-together), i915 driver still need to be updated to handle
>> >> this.
